Job Description
Are you passionate about the legal field and ready to make a significant impact? As a Legal Support Specialist, you will play an essential role in assisting legal professionals such as judges and lawyers in a variety of important legal matters, spanning family law, contract law, and military justice. This rewarding position not only offers valuable legal experience but also provides an opportunity to serve your country while preparing for a fulfilling career in the civilian legal environment.
Job Duties
- Draft and prepare essential legal documents for courts-martial and military justice cases.
- Support legal operations, including preparing powers of attorney, wills, and separation decrees.

Your training will prepare you to effectively interview witnesses, conduct thorough legal research, manage claims processing, and prepare necessary documentation for hearings and investigations. This experience is invaluable for your service and will also enhance your prospects in a variety of civilian legal roles, such as legal assistant, paralegal, or court clerk across various sectors, including law firms, banks, and government agencies.

Job Training
Your journey as a Legal Support Specialist includes 10 weeks of Basic Training to develop foundational Soldier skills, followed by 10 weeks of Advanced Individual Training with practical, hands-on instruction.
